>> I'm mucking about with trying to play (via midi) and highlight notes at the 
>> same time… would be nice if it worked :-))
> 
> No, never got to that.  Without thinking, I'd say it would be the
> quickest to render the notes with a color triple that encodes the
> information you want, converting to PNG and analyzing the image.

Yikes - sounds hard?
I'd have hopes that I could jump into the processor somewhere and get it 
spitting out note names and co-ordinates…. seems like that information must 
exist pretty much in the same place at the same time somewhere in the 
processing chain?
To me, it seems like a really good thing for Lilypond to be able to do, as it 
opens up a bunch of graphical options?
